#ifndef PAQ8PX_UTILS_HPP
#define PAQ8PX_UTILS_HPP
#include <cstdint>
static_assert(sizeof(uint8_t) == 1, "sizeof(uint8_t)");
static_assert(sizeof(uint16_t) == 2, "sizeof(uint16_t)");
static_assert(sizeof(uint32_t) == 4, "sizeof(uint32_t)");
static_assert(sizeof(uint64_t) == 8, "sizeof(uint64_t)");
static_assert(sizeof(short) == 2, "sizeof(short)");
static_assert(sizeof(int) == 4, "sizeof(int)");
//////////////////////// Target OS/Compiler ////////////////////////////////
#if defined(_WIN32) || defined(_MSC_VER)
#ifndef WINDOWS
#define WINDOWS //to compile for Windows
#endif
#endif
#if defined(unix) || defined(__unix__) || defined(__unix) || defined(__APPLE__)
#ifndef UNIX
#define UNIX //to compile for Unix, Linux, Solaris, MacOS / Darwin, etc)
#endif
#endif
#if !defined(WINDOWS) && !defined(UNIX)
#error Unknown target system
#endif
// Floating point operations need IEEE compliance
// Do not use compiler optimization options such as the following:
// gcc : -ffast-math (and -Ofast, -funsafe-math-optimizations, -fno-rounding-math)
// vc++: /fp:fast
#if defined(__FAST_MATH__) || defined(_M_FP_FAST) // gcc vc++
#error Avoid using aggressive floating-point compiler optimization flags
#endif
#if defined(_MSC_VER)
#define ALWAYS_INLINE __forceinline
#elif defined(__GNUC__)
#define ALWAYS_INLINE inline __attribute__((always_inline))
#else
#define ALWAYS_INLINE inline
#endif
#include <algorithm>
#include <cstdio>
// Determining the proper printf() format specifier for 64 bit unsigned integers:
// - on Windows MSVC and MinGW-w64 use the MSVCRT runtime where it is "%I64u"
// - on Linux it is "%llu"
// The correct value is provided by the PRIu64 macro which is defined here:
#include <cinttypes> //PRIu64
// Platform-specific includes
#ifdef UNIX
#include <cerrno> //errno
#include <climits> //PATH_MAX (for OSX)
#include <cstring> //strlen(), strcpy(), strcat(), strerror(), memset(), memcpy(), memmove()
#include <unistd.h> //isatty()
#else
#ifndef NOMINMAX
#define NOMINMAX
#endif
#include <windows.h> //CreateDirectoryW, CommandLineToArgvW, GetConsoleOutputCP, SetConsoleOutputCP
//GetCommandLineW, GetModuleFileNameW, GetStdHandle, GetTempFileName
//MultiByteToWideChar, WideCharToMultiByte,
//FileType, FILE_TYPE_PIPE, FILE_TYPE_DISK,
//uRetVal, DWORD, UINT, TRUE, MAX_PATH, CP_UTF8, etc.
#endif
#define DEFAULT_LEARNING_RATE 7
typedef enum {
SIMD_NONE, SIMD_SSE2, SIMD_AVX2
} SIMD;
struct ErrorInfo {
uint32_t data[2], sum, mask, collected;
void reset() {
memset(this, 0, sizeof(*this));
}
};
static inline auto square(uint32_t x) -> uint32_t {
return x * x;
}
static inline auto min(int a, int b) -> int { return std::min<int>(a, b); }
static inline auto min(uint64_t a, uint64_t b) -> uint64_t { return std::min<uint64_t>(a, b); }
static inline auto max(int a, int b) -> int { return std::max<int>(a, b); }
template<typename T>
constexpr auto isPowerOf2(T x) -> bool {
return ((x & (x - 1)) == 0);
}
#ifndef NDEBUG
#if defined(UNIX)
#include <execinfo.h>
#define BACKTRACE() \
{ \
void *callstack[128]; \
int frames = backtrace(callstack, 128); \
char **strs = backtrace_symbols(callstack, frames); \
for (int i = 0; i < frames; ++i) { \
printf("%s\n", strs[i]); \
} \
free(strs); \
}
#else
// TODO: How to implement this on Windows?
#define BACKTRACE() \
{ }
#endif
#else
#define BACKTRACE()
#endif
// A basic exception class to let catch() in main() know
// that the exception was thrown intentionally.
class IntentionalException : public std::exception {};
// Error handler: print message if any, and exit
[[noreturn]] static void quit(const char *const message = nullptr) {
if( message != nullptr ) {
printf("\n%s", message);
}
printf("\n");
throw IntentionalException();
}
/////////////////////// Global context /////////////////////////
typedef enum {
DEFAULT = 0,
FILECONTAINER,
JPEG,
HDR,
IMAGE1,
IMAGE4,
IMAGE8,
IMAGE8GRAY,
IMAGE24,
IMAGE32,
AUDIO,
AUDIO_LE,
EXE,
CD,
ZLIB,
BASE64,
GIF,
PNG8,
PNG8GRAY,
PNG24,
PNG32,
TEXT,
TEXT_EOL,
RLE,
LZW
} BlockType;
static inline auto hasRecursion(BlockType ft) -> bool {
return ft == CD || ft == ZLIB || ft == BASE64 || ft == GIF || ft == RLE || ft == LZW || ft == FILECONTAINER;
}
static inline auto hasInfo(BlockType ft) -> bool {
return ft == IMAGE1 || ft == IMAGE4 || ft == IMAGE8 || ft == IMAGE8GRAY || ft == IMAGE24 || ft == IMAGE32 || ft == AUDIO ||
ft == AUDIO_LE || ft == PNG8 || ft == PNG8GRAY || ft == PNG24 || ft == PNG32;
}
static inline auto hasTransform(BlockType ft) -> bool {
return ft == IMAGE24 || ft == IMAGE32 || ft == AUDIO_LE || ft == EXE || ft == CD || ft == ZLIB || ft == BASE64 || ft == GIF ||
ft == TEXT_EOL || ft == RLE || ft == LZW;
}
static inline auto isPNG(BlockType ft) -> bool { return ft == PNG8 || ft == PNG8GRAY || ft == PNG24 || ft == PNG32; }
#define OPTION_MULTIPLE_FILE_MODE 1U
#define OPTION_BRUTE 2U
#define OPTION_TRAINEXE 4U
#define OPTION_TRAINTXT 8U
#define OPTION_ADAPTIVE 16U
#define OPTION_SKIPRGB 32U
//////////////////// Cross-platform definitions /////////////////////////////////////
#ifdef _MSC_VER
#define fseeko(a, b, c) _fseeki64(a, b, c)
#define ftello(a) _ftelli64(a)
#else
#ifndef UNIX
#ifndef fseeko
#define fseeko(a, b, c) fseeko64(a, b, c)
#endif
#ifndef ftello
#define ftello(a) ftello64(a)
#endif
#endif
#endif
#ifdef WINDOWS
#define strcasecmp _stricmp
#endif
#if defined(__GNUC__) || defined(__clang__)
#define bswap(x) __builtin_bswap32(x)
#define bswap64(x) __builtin_bswap64(x)
#elif defined(_MSC_VER)
#define bswap(x) _byteswap_ulong(x)
#define bswap64(x) _byteswap_uint64(x)
#else
#define bswap(x) \
+(((( x ) &0xff000000) >> 24) | +((( x ) &0x00ff0000) >> 8) | +((( x ) &0x0000ff00) << 8) | +((( x ) &0x000000ff) << 24))
#define bswap64(x) \
+((x) >> 56) |
+ (((x)<<40) & 0x00FF000000000000) | \
+ (((x)<<24) & 0x0000FF0000000000) | \
+ (((x)<<8 ) & 0x000000FF00000000) | \
+ (((x)>>8 ) & 0x00000000FF000000) | \
+ (((x)>>24) & 0x0000000000FF0000) | \
+ (((x)>>40) & 0x000000000000FF00) | \
+ ((x) << 56))
#endif
#if defined(_MSC_VER)
#define ALWAYS_INLINE __forceinline
#elif defined(__GNUC__)
#define ALWAYS_INLINE inline __attribute__((always_inline))
#else
#define ALWAYS_INLINE inline
#endif
#define TAB 0x09
#define NEW_LINE 0x0A
#define CARRIAGE_RETURN 0x0D
#define SPACE 0x20
#define QUOTE 0x22
#define APOSTROPHE 0x27
static inline auto clip(int const px) -> uint8_t {
if( px > 255 ) {
return 255;
}
if( px < 0 ) {
return 0;
}
return px;
}
static inline auto clamp4(const int px, const uint8_t n1, const uint8_t n2, const uint8_t n3, const uint8_t n4) -> uint8_t {
int maximum = n1;
if( maximum < n2 ) {
maximum = n2;
}
if( maximum < n3 ) {
maximum = n3;
}
if( maximum < n4 ) {
maximum = n4;
}
int minimum = n1;
if( minimum > n2 ) {
minimum = n2;
}
if( minimum > n3 ) {
minimum = n3;
}
if( minimum > n4 ) {
minimum = n4;
}
if( px < minimum ) {
return minimum;
}
if( px > maximum ) {
return maximum;
}
return px;
}
#ifdef _MSC_VER
#include <intrin.h>
#ifndef __GNUC__
inline int __builtin_clz( unsigned long v ) {
unsigned long r = 0;
if (_BitScanReverse(&r, v)) {
return 31 - r;
}
return 31;
}
inline int __builtin_ctz( unsigned long v ) {
unsigned long r = 0;
_BitScanForward(&r, v);
return (int) r;
}
#endif
#endif
/**
* Returns floor(log2(x)).
* 0/1->0, 2->1, 3->1, 4->2 ..., 30->4, 31->4, 32->5, 33->5
* @param x
* @return floor(log2(x))
*/
static auto ilog2(uint32_t x) -> uint32_t {
#ifdef _MSC_VER
DWORD tmp = 0;
if (x != 0) _BitScanReverse(&tmp, x);
return tmp;
#elif __GNUC__
if( x != 0 ) {
x = 31 - __builtin_clz(x);
}
return x;
#else
//copy the leading "1" bit to its left (0x03000000 -> 0x03ffffff)
x |= (x >> 1);
x |= (x >> 2);
x |= (x >> 4);
x |= (x >> 8);
x |= (x >> 16);
//how many trailing bits do we have (except the first)?
return BitCount(x >> 1);
#endif
}
static inline auto logMeanDiffQt(const uint8_t a, const uint8_t b, const uint8_t limit = 7) -> uint8_t {
if( a == b ) {
return 0;
}
uint8_t sign = a > b ? 8 : 0;
return sign | min(limit, ilog2((a + b) / max(2, abs(a - b) * 2) + 1));
}
static inline auto logQt(const uint8_t px, const uint8_t bits) -> uint32_t {
return (uint32_t(0x100 | px)) >> max(0, static_cast<int>(ilog2(px) - bits));
}
#endif //PAQ8PX_UTILS_HPP
